summaryrefslogtreecommitdiff
path: root/docker
diff options
context:
space:
mode:
authorDan Duvall <dduvall@wikimedia.org>2017-04-19 12:38:39 -0700
committerDan Duvall <dduvall@wikimedia.org>2017-04-19 12:38:39 -0700
commit6acd6572a217e2198abb57434c7a3cf5b11766db (patch)
tree595e384ad76e759d38f56ee3deed0610e53d125e /docker
parent4a3550fc26296165e917e966335721de05d1d63e (diff)
downloadblubber-6acd6572a217e2198abb57434c7a3cf5b11766db.tar.gz
Include entrypoint
Diffstat (limited to 'docker')
-rw-r--r--docker/compiler.go5
1 files changed, 5 insertions, 0 deletions
diff --git a/docker/compiler.go b/docker/compiler.go
index b1eee87..5727b11 100644
--- a/docker/compiler.go
+++ b/docker/compiler.go
@@ -2,6 +2,7 @@ package docker
import (
"bytes"
+ "strings"
"github.com/marxarelli/blubber/config"
)
@@ -60,6 +61,10 @@ func CompileStage(buffer *bytes.Buffer, stage string, vcfg *config.VariantConfig
Writeln(buffer, artifact.Source, " ", artifact.Destination)
}
+
+ if len(vcfg.EntryPoint) > 0 {
+ Writeln(buffer, "ENTRYPOINT [\"", strings.Join(vcfg.EntryPoint, "\", \""), "\"]")
+ }
}
func CompileToCommands(buffer *bytes.Buffer, compileable config.CommandCompileable) {